Charles-mcp vs context-mode

Charles-mcp: Charles MCP Server bridges Charles Proxy with MCP clients, enabling AI agents to read live traffic incrementally, analyze recorded sessions with structured summary-first output, and drill down into details. It supports real-time capture, history analysis, and a reverse engineering toolchain for decoding, replay, and signature discovery, all with token-budget optimized responses.; context-mode: Every tool call in an MCP (Model-Controller-Program) environment dumps raw data into the context window, quickly consuming space and causing the agent to lose track of ongoing tasks. Context Mode is an MCP server that tackles this by sandboxing tool outputs to significantly reduce context usage, tracking session events in SQLite for continuity, and promoting 'think in code' to minimize data processing within the LLM.

03

Features

Charles-mcp logoCharles-mcp
01Real-time live capture with incremental reading (cursor-based, no data loss).
02Summary-first structured analysis (group, stats, detail) for token efficiency.
03History analysis of recorded sessions (.chlsj files) with filtering and drill-down.
04Reverse analysis toolchain: import, decode, replay, and signature candidate discovery.
05Token-budget optimized output with safe defaults and large-response warnings.
context-mode logocontext-mode
01Context Saving: Sandbox tools keep raw data out of the context window, achieving up to 98% reduction.
02Session Continuity: Tracks every file edit, git operation, task, and user decision in SQLite for seamless session resume.
03Think in Code: Promotes LLMs to program analysis, not compute it, saving 100x context by logging only results.
04Batch Execution & Search: Run multiple commands/queries in one call with tools like `ctx_batch_execute`.
05Advanced Knowledge Base: Uses SQLite FTS5 with BM25 ranking, smart snippets, and TTL cache for efficient information retrieval.

Use Cases

Charles-mcp logoCharles-mcp
↳Real-time traffic monitoring and debugging for AI agents.
↳Analyzing historical packet captures to understand API behavior.
↳Reverse engineering authentication and signing mechanisms.
context-mode logocontext-mode
↳Deep repository research and analysis (e.g., architecture, contributors, issues)
↳Analyze Git history to identify top contributors, commit frequency, and most changed files
↳Efficiently process large JSON APIs, web pages, or logs without flooding the context window
